Royal Botania creates Taboela folding table
Belgium-based firm Royal Botania has come up with a new folding table.
The table forms part of the firm's Taboela Collection. It incorporates a simple design with its top made of teak wood. The base of the furniture incorporates a X-shape. The table top is supported by a frame formed of steel. The frame is also available in an electro-polished finish to suit marine environments. The item can be easily folded which facilitates its storage.
The piece also offers options of other table tops apart from the wood version to meet individual tastes of the users. They include tops in HPL, ceramic and toughened glass in black, white or cappuccino. The design of the table makes it ideal to be used in both compact or spacious indoor as well as outdoor areas.
